Transaction d83376cd17614ca51afe1fa1aca1764439fe7c640f1eabf8a4e2f9baae971fae
1 Input
1 Output
-
d83376cd17614ca51afe1fa1aca1764439fe7c640f1eabf8a4e2f9baae971fae:0
- value
- 606898
- script pubkey
- OP_0 OP_PUSHBYTES_20 6cd99b189146804b77248da1dd891b58e896171b
- address
- bc1qdnvekxy3g6qykaey3ksamzgmtr5fv9cmcg4tal